Output 8c23e310b7263d5bdcaff436c63f4f6d2974e169a4f8a07f928f7ffbd7e7c706:0

value
36769049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26b44c418a324d5b7c8ce8e5fa90072979490705 OP_EQUAL
address
MBRou32RNgJhWtrnA5FtTrTDZxW1bNWgET
transaction
8c23e310b7263d5bdcaff436c63f4f6d2974e169a4f8a07f928f7ffbd7e7c706
spent
true